# InkLedger Environments

InkLedger, our PDF invoice renderer, runs in three environments: dev, staging, and production. Each environment has its own font cache, template bucket, and render queue. New team members should verify staging parity before promoting any template change. Please read each setting carefully before editing anything. The staging environment currently uses the following configuration values.

deployment values, yadup-tajof:
oliath:
  log_level: debug
  metrics_host: metrics.oliath.zemvarlabs.internal
  pool_size: 4

Minutes — Management Meeting, Branch Operations

Attendees: R. Calloway (chair), branch managers, finance liaison.

The committee approved a 15% reduction to the marketing budget effective next quarter. Local sponsorships and print advertising are cut first; digital campaigns for the Larkspire launch are protected. Branch managers must submit revised spend plans within ten working days. Savings will be redirected per the strategy noted below.

board note of yahof-bagag: Only 5 of the 80 pilot accounts renewed Wenwyn, so a churn review is set for April 1.

Heads up, support crew: when a Togglewright rollout misbehaves, first check that the flag service can actually reach the Quillbank config store — nine times out of ten it's auth, not the flags. Restart the sidecar, tail the logs, and look for "store handshake failed." If you see it, open the env file on the affected host; the config-store credential should sit on the very next line.

vault entry, hawep-yaguf: RELAY_SECRET3=85c

## Transport: Antique Clock — Repair Dispatch

The Varnholt mantel clock leaves the records annex Thursday for repair at Quellin Horology, Dremsbury. Pack in the crated foam shell only; no loose wrapping. Log the condition photos before sealing. Marta Fessen signs the release form at the annex desk. Courier firm is Lannock Express; driver arrives between 09:00 and 09:30. The hand-over instruction below is confidential and must not be copied elsewhere.

courier memo of yajef-bajep: the frawyn jordor courier leaves the norwyn ledger at gate 2781 under passcode 330769